View File

@ -0,0 +1,19 @@
const TERMINAL_LIVE_INPUT_MAX_BYTES = 256 * 1024
const encoder = new TextEncoder()
export function getTerminalLiveSpecialKeyBytes(key: string): string | null {
if (key === 'Backspace') {
return '\x7f'
}
return null
}
export function isTerminalLiveInputWithinByteLimit(
text: string,
maxBytes = TERMINAL_LIVE_INPUT_MAX_BYTES
): boolean {
return encoder.encode(text).byteLength <= maxBytes
}
export { TERMINAL_LIVE_INPUT_MAX_BYTES }
